Bright Birthday



I decided to go retro with this birthday card and pulled out some oldies but goodies. I started with the bright design paper and pulled my colors from there - pink passion, pixie pink, only orange. The cake and balloon images are from a long retired SU set called Eat Cake. The balloons are stamped using a glue pad and then sprinkled in pink glitter. For the cake stand, I colored over it with a silver marker to give it some sparkle.

Happiness Strips


I am happy that the weather is getting warmer, there is more daylight, and bulbs are starting to sprout up! Easter is just around the corner. So I wanted to share this "happiness" card with its springy colors. I used strips of patterned paper, a piece of velvet ribbon, and a strip of white cardstock that I punched with the scallop border punch by SU. The happiness sentiment is from Warm Words by SU as well. My colors are Regal Rose, Bashful Blue, Old Olive, and Pretty in Pink. This is a nice, quick and easy layout; great when you need to create a card in a hurry.

SAB Love


Hope everyone enjoyed Valentine's Day and President's Day weekend. I spent some time at my craft desk creating projects with some older stamps and papers that I pulled out and dusted off :) It's fun to change things up every so often. Some of them were from last year's SU Sale-a-bration collection. Love that you can get all of the special sets in the digital version on one disk now! This Love sentiment/focal point on my card is from the Outlined Expressions set. I also love that you can resize the digi stamps; its so handy. I colored it in using watercolor crayons - bashful blue, certainly celery, so saffron, and then I mixed razzleberry and perfect plum for the L so that it matched the ribbon better (pomegranite). I added some dazzling details glitter glue to the little hearts for some fun sparkle. Then I mounted it to my card base, groovy guava, which is stamped with the little heart from the set Lovely Little Labels in Versamark ink.
